Note that CFLAGS are setup for a 64-bit build ( same as usual ) and with no 
optimization at all. In fact with -g we have debug builds and -xs tells us 
we even get this ( from the C Users Guide for Sun Studio 12 ) : 

B.2.137 -xs

        Allows debugging by dbx without object files.
        This option causes all the debug information to be copied into the
        executable. This has little impact on dbx performance or the 
        run-time performance of the program, but it does take more
        disk space.

great .. harmless. 

In fact there really isn't anything there that would be harmful.
